Avg Ann. of +3.19% — near-median performance within its 1994-era cohort (41th percentile).
No primary schools within 1km — school access is limited, particularly for parents prioritising Primary 1 registration.
80 units — very small project; niche product with thin resale market.
0.51km from Pasir Panjang Mrt Stn (CC26) — short walk to MRT, good transport convenience.
Rental yield of 2.44% — weak income return.
Freehold tenure — no lease decay concerns, preserves long-term value.
Moderate future-catalyst exposure — nearest meaningful driver: Greater Southern Waterfront – Pasir Panjang precinct at 0.32km. Some forward-looking tailwind, but the impact is more diffuse than for adjacent-zone projects.

Recent resale transactions at Pasir View Park
12 months to September 2026 (Oct 2025 – Sep 2026): 3 resale transactions, median $1,543 psf, median price $2.06M.
| Period | Transactions | Median PSF | Median price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Oct–Dec 2025 | 1 | $1,536 psf | $2.05M |
| Jan–Mar 2026 | 2 | $1,543 psf | $2.06M |
| Apr–Jun 2026 | — | — | — |
| Jul–Sep 2026 | — | — | — |
| 12-month total | 3 | $1,543 psf | $2.06M |
Aggregates of URA REALIS resale caveats (data to September 2026). A specific unit's value depends on floor, size, facing and condition — for a unit-level read, use the Resale Price Check.

RPS scores project-level demand fundamentals — not a specific unit or its asking price — so read the grade as a screen: it tells you whether the drivers of resale demand are present, and the price you pay still decides the outcome.
